چکیده انگلیسی
Embryonic implantation in sows is a coordinated interaction between the implantation-competent blastocyst and receptive uterus. In addition, microRNAs are small endogenous non-coding RNAs which are involved in post-transcriptional gene regulation of several biological processes including embryonic implantation. However, the mechanisms of miRNAs involved in embryonic implantation of sows remain largely unknown. Here, we analyzed miRNAome of endometrium on day 9, 12 and 15 of pregnancy and on day 12 of non-pregnancy in Meishan and Yorkshire pigs by Illumina sequencing. From 24 libraries, we identified 312 known microRNAs and 211 potential novel miRNAs. Bioinformatics analysis showed that differentially expressed microRNAs on day 12 of pregnancy between the two breeds may play critical roles by involving “p53 signaling pathway” and “Wnt signaling pathway”. Furthermore, our results demonstrated that ssc-miR-21, ssc-miR-451, ssc-miR-204, ssc-miR-199a-5p and ssc-miR-199b-5p would play crucial roles for implantation. The data generated in this study were expected to elucidate the influence of microRNAs during pre-implantation in pigs.
